Crescent Bay is a genuinely popular family cove reached by a ramp from Cliff Drive, with Crescent Bay Point Park's blufftop overlook nearby and Smithcliffs View Park's walkway adding more places to take in the view without going down to the sand. It's one of the more sheltered coves along this stretch of Laguna's coast.

Pets

Leashed dogs are allowed on this Laguna Beach cove before 9 a.m. and after 6 p.m. from June 15 to September 10, and during longer hours the rest of the year, but off leash dogs are never permitted.

Weather & the best time to visit

Orange County's water takes until late summer to really warm up, climbing into the low 70s by September.
